Effect of Direct Acting Antivirals (DAAs) on Myeloid-Derived Suppressor Cells Population in Egyptian Chronic Hepatitis C Virus Patients: A Potential Immunomodulatory Role of DAAs. Abstract
Chronic hepatitis C is a major health concern with high morbidity and mortality rates. The introduction of direct acting antivirals (DAAs) as a first-line treatment for hepatitis C virus (HCV) has significantly enhanced HCV eradication. However, DAA therapy is facing rising concerns regarding long-term safety, viral resistance, and reinfection. HCV is associated with different immune alteration mechanisms that can evade immunity and establish persistent infection. One of these suggested mechanisms is the accumulation of myeloid-derived suppressor cells (MDSCs), which is known to accumulate in chronic inflammatory conditions. Moreover, the role of DAA in restoring immunity after successful viral eradication is still unclear and needs further investigations. Thus, we aimed to investigate the role of MDSCs in chronic HCV Egyptian patients and its response to DAA in treated compared with untreated patients. Fifty untreated chronic hepatitis C (CHC) patients, 50 DAA-treated CHC patients, and 30 healthy individuals were recruited. We used flow cytometer analysis to measure MDSCs frequency and enzyme-linked immunosorbent assay analysis to evaluate the serum level of interferon (IFN)-γ. We found a significant elevation in MDSC% among the untreated group (34.5 ± 12.4%) compared with the DAA-treated group (18.3 ± 6.7%), while the control group had a mean of (3.8 ± 1.6%). IFN-γ concentration was higher in treated patients compared with untreated. We also found a significant negative correlation (rs -0.662) (p < 0.001) between MDSC% and IFN-γ concentration among treated HCV patients. Our results revealed important evidence of MDSCs accumulation in CHC patients and partial retrieval of the immune system regulatory function after DAA therapy.

Barriers to initiation of hepatitis C virus therapy in Germany: A retrospective, case-controlled study. PLoS One 2021; 16:e0250833. Abstract
Despite the availability of highly effective and well-tolerated direct-acting antivirals, not all patients with chronic hepatitis C virus infection receive treatment. This retrospective, multi-centre, noninterventional, case-control study identified patients with chronic hepatitis C virus infection initiating (control) or not initiating (case) treatment at 43 sites in Germany from September 2017 to June 2018. It aimed to compare characteristics of the two patient populations and to identify factors involved in patient/physician decision to initiate/not initiate chronic hepatitis C virus treatment, with a particular focus on historical barriers. Overall, 793 patients were identified: 573 (72%) who received treatment and 220 (28%) who did not. In 42% of patients, the reason for not initiating treatment was patient wish, particularly due to fear of treatment (17%) or adverse events (13%). Other frequently observed reasons for not initiating treatment were in accordance with known historical barriers for physicians to initiate therapy, including perceived or expected lack of compliance (14.5%), high patient age (10.9%), comorbidities (15.0%), alcohol abuse (9.1%), hard drug use (7.7%), and opioid substitution therapy (4.5%). Patient wish against therapy was also a frequently reported reason for not initiating treatment in the postponed (35.2%) and not planned (47.0%) subgroups; of note, known historical factors were also common reasons for postponing treatment. Real-world and clinical trial evidence is accumulating, which suggests that such historical barriers do not negatively impact treatment effectiveness. Improved education is key to facilitate progress towards the World Health Organization target of eliminating viral hepatitis as a major public health threat by 2030.

The prevalence of HCV RNA positivity in anti-HCV antibodies-negative hemodialysis patients in Thrace Region. Multicentral study. Germs 2021; 11:52-58. Abstract
Introduction HCV infection in patients under hemodialysis for end stage chronic kidney disease (ESCKD) may exist despite the absence of anti-HCV antibodies. Molecular methods are widely accepted as "gold standard" techniques for the detection of viral RNA. However, the molecular methods are more expensive in comparison to conventional methods and their replacement is not cost-effective. The aim of this study was to estimate the prevalence of HCV RNA positivity in anti-HCV negative hemodialysis patients and evaluate new diagnostic methods for the detection and the monitoring of hepatitis C in ESCKD patients. Methods The study was performed in four hospitals of Thrace region of Greece and 233 patients with no history of hepatitis C were enrolled. Measurement of anti-HCV antibodies and HCV core antigen was performed by microparticle chemiluminescence immunoassay. Molecular detection of viral RNA was performed by the real-time RT PCR. Results The mean age of the patients was 64.9 ± 23.3 years. HCV-Ag was positive in 2/233 patients (0.86%). Nevertheless, viral RNA was negative in those patients. Conclusions The results of the present study showed that the incidence of HCV-RNA in patients with negative anti-HCV Abs, in hemodialysis patients in Thrace region of Greece was negligible (0/233).

Chronic Hepatitis C Virus Infection Modulates the Transcriptional Profiles of CD4 + T Cells. ACTA ACUST UNITED AC 2021; 2021:6689834. Abstract
Background Chronic hepatitis C (CHC) is associated with altered cell-mediated immune response. Objective The aim of the study was to characterize functional alterations in CD4+ T cell subsets and myeloid-derived suppressor cells (MDSCs) during chronic hepatitis C virus (HCV) infection. Methodology. The expression levels of the lineage-defining transcriptional factors (TFs) T-bet, Gata3, Rorγt, and Foxp3 in circulating CD4+ T cells and percentages of MDSCs in peripheral blood were evaluated in 33 patients with CHC, 31 persons, who had spontaneously cleared the HCV infection, and 30 healthy subjects. Analysis. The CD4+ T cells TFs T-bet (T-box expressed in T cells), Foxp3 (Forkhead box P3 transcription factor), Gata3 (Gata-binding protein 3), and Rorγt (retinoic-acid-related orphan receptor gamma) and activation of CD8+ T cells, as well as percentages of MDSCs, were measured by multicolor flow cytometry after intracellular and surface staining of peripheral blood mononuclear cells with fluorescent monoclonal antibodies. Result The patients with CHC had significantly lower percentages of CD4+ T cells expressing Rorγt and Gata3 and higher percentages of Foxp3-expressing CD4+ T cells than healthy controls and persons who spontaneously cleared HCV infection. The ratios of T-bet+/Gata3+ and Foxp3+/Rorγt+ CD4+ T cells were the highest in the patients with CHC. In the patients with CHC, the percentages of Gata3+ and Rorγt+ CD4+ T cells and the percentages of T-bet+ CD4+ T cells and CD38+/HLA-DR+ CD8+ T cells demonstrated significant positive correlations. In addition, the percentage of CD38+/HLA-DR+ CD8+ T cells correlated negatively with the percentage of MDSCs. Conclusion Chronic HCV infection is associated with downregulation of TFs Gata3 and Rorγt polarizing CD4+ T cells into Th2 and Th17 phenotypes together with upregulation of Foxp3 responsible for induction of regulatory T cells suppressing immune response.

Concordance of non-invasive serology-based scoring indices and transient elastography for liver fibrosis and cirrhosis in chronic hepatitis C. Abstract
Aim To assess concordance of eight frequently used serology-based scoring indices for liver fibrosis and cirrhosis with transient elastography (TE) in chronic hepatitis C (CHC) patients in order to determine serum indices with the highest concordance and clinical usability in clinical practice. Methods In this prospective study, 63 CHC patients were included and TE results were compared with eight non-invasive indices. The diagnostic performance of these tests was assessed using receiver operating characteristic curves with kappa index calculated for the concordance analysis. Results Median age of 63 patients was 54 years (interquartile range: 42 to 63); 27 (42.9%) were females. According to areas under the Receiver Operating Characteristics (AUROC), the best performing serum markers for significant liver fibrosis (METAVIR ≥F2), advanced liver fibrosis (≥F3) and cirrhosis (F4) determined by TE measurements (≥7.1kPa, ≥9.5kPa and ≥12kPa, respectively) were Fibrotest (AUROC=0.727 for ≥F2) and FIB-4 score (AUROC=0.779 for ≥F3 and AUROC=0.889 for F4). Fibrotest cut-off at >0.50 was concordant with TE for presence of significant fibrosis in 30 (out of 45; 66.7%), FIB-4 cut-off at <1.45 was concordant for absence of significant fibrosis in 13 (out of 18; 72.2%) and Goeteborg University Cirrhosis Index (GUCI) cut-off at >1 was concordant for presence of cirrhosis in 16 (out of 22; 72.7%) patients, but not for exclusion of cirrhosis. Conclusion Serology-based scoring indices had moderate overall concordance with TE. We propose that FIB-4 score, Fibrotest and GUCI be used in routine practice to exclude and diagnose significant fibrosis and diagnose cirrhosis, respectively.

Pluta M, Pokorska-Śpiewak M, Aniszewska M, Lewandowski Z, Kowalik-Mikołajewska B, Marczyńska M. Pegylated interferon and ribavirin gone but not forgotten in the era of direct-acting antivirals. Abstract
BACKGROUND Therapy with pegylated interferon and ribavirin (PEG-IFN+RBV) for chronic hepatitis C (CHC) remains the only option available for children in many Eurasian and European countries. Our aim was to evaluate the influence of host and viral factors on response to IFN-based therapy to optimize it for those in whom directly acting antivirals (DAA) are currently unavailable. METHODS Seventeen vertically infected, treatment naive children (10 male and 7 female) aged 5-16 years with CHC underwent a course of PEG-IFN+RBV. The end point was sustained virologic response (SVR). Host and virus factors were divided into pre- and on-treatment predictors of response to therapy. RESULTS Eleven patients obtained SVR (64%), 4 were non-responders (23%), and 2 were relapsers (12%). Significant relationship was found between HCV RNA elimination and following variables: virus genotype and early virologic response (EVR) (P<0.037, P<0.029 respectively). Higher eradication rate was observed in patients infected with genotype 3 HCV (100% vs. 65% with genotype 1 or 4), and in those with undetectable HCV RNA by week 12 (88% vs. 66% with viremia). EVR was associated with SVR (83% vs. 0% in nonresponders; P<0.004). C allele of IL28B rs12979860 was a predictor of EVR (P<0.043). The SVR rates among CC, CT, and TT carriers were as follows: 75%, 67%, and 33%. CONCLUSIONS Detection of favorable HCV and IL28B genotype prior to commencement of PEG-IFN+RBV and continuing it in patients with EVR is of major importance for those in whom DAA are still unavailable.

Progress and Barriers Towards Elimination of Chronic Hepatitis C in Children. KLINISCHE PADIATRIE 2020; 233:211-215. Abstract
Chronic hepatitis C (CHC) is a global health burden. Mother-to-child transmission (MTCT) accounts for most HCV infections in pediatric patients. Spontaneous viral clearance may occur in early childhood but is uncommon thereafter. Infection is usually asymptomatic during childhood, although without an effective treatment, vertically infected children may develop serious liver complications including cirrhosis and hepatocellular carcinoma in adulthood. Despite the lack of vaccine against hepatitis C and effective post-exposure methods of prevention of MTCT, treatment with direct-acting antiviral agents (DAAs) raised the prospect of eliminating HCV on a population level. Highly effective, well-tolerated, oral, and interferon-free regimens of short duration have revolutionized treatment of CHC. However, access to these therapies might be limited because of its high cost. In this review, we provide the current state of knowledge on the epidemiology, testing, monitoring and treating of HCV in children. We outline the remaining gaps in therapy and barriers to disease eradication.

Changes in hepatitis C burden and treatment trends in Europe during the era of direct-acting antivirals: a modelling study. BMJ Open 2019; 9:e026726. Abstract
OBJECTIVES Oral direct-acting antivirals (DAAs) for hepatitis C virus (HCV) have dramatically changed the treatment paradigm. Our aim was to project temporal trends in HCV diagnosis, treatment and disease burden in France, Germany, Italy, Spain and the UK. DESIGN A mathematical simulation model of natural history of HCV infection. PARTICIPANTS HCV-infected patients defined based on country-specific age, fibrosis and genotype distributions. INTERVENTIONS HCV screening practice and availability of different waves of DAA treatment in each country. OUTCOME MEASURES Temporal trends in the number of patients who achieve sustained virological response (SVR), fail treatment (by drug regimen) and develop advanced sequelae from 2014 to 2030 in each country. RESULTS We projected that 1 324 000 individuals would receive treatment from 2014 to 2030 in the five European countries and 12 000-37 000 of them would fail to achieve SVR. By 2021, the number of individuals cured of HCV would supersede the number of actively infected individuals in France, Germany, Spain and the UK. Under status quo, the diagnosis rate would reach between 65% and 75% and treatment coverage between 65% and 74% by 2030 in these countries. The number of patients who fail treatment would decrease over time, with the majority of those who fail treatment having been exposed to non-structural protein 5A inhibitors. CONCLUSIONS In the era of DAAs, the number of people with HCV who achieved a cure will exceed the number of viraemic patients, but many patients will remain undiagnosed, untreated, fail multiple treatments and develop advanced sequelae. Scaling-up screening and treatment capacity, and timely and effective retreatment are needed to avail the full benefits of DAAs and to meet HCV elimination targets set by WHO.

Sofosbuvir/velpatasvir for the treatment of HCV: excellent results from a phase-3, open-label study in Russia and Sweden. Infect Dis (Lond) 2019; 51:131-139. Abstract
BACKGROUND In both Russia and Sweden, the dominant hepatitis C virus (HCV) is genotype 1, but around one-third of patients have genotype 3 infection. For such countries, HCV genotype testing is recommended prior to therapy. An effective pangenotypic therapy may potentially eliminate the need for genotyping. In this study, we evaluated the efficacy and safety of sofosbuvir/velpatasvir for 12 weeks in patients from Russia and Sweden. METHODS In an open-label, single-arm phase-3 study, patients could have HCV genotype 1-6 infection and were treatment-naïve or interferon treatment-experienced. All patients received sofosbuvir/velpatasvir, once daily for 12 weeks. The primary endpoint was sustained virologic response 12 weeks post-treatment (SVR12). RESULTS Of 122 patients screened, 119 were enrolled and treated. Overall, half (50%) were male, 18% had cirrhosis, and 24% had failed prior interferon-based therapy. In total, 66% of patients were infected with HCV genotype 1 (59% 1b and 7% 1a), 6% with genotype 2, and 29% with genotype 3. The overall SVR12 rate was 99% (118/119, 95% confidence interval 95-100%). One treatment-experienced patient infected with HCV genotype 3 experienced virologic relapse after completing treatment. The most common adverse events were headache (16%) and fatigue (7%). Serious adverse events were observed in four patients, but none were related to treatment. No patients discontinued treatment due to adverse events. CONCLUSION Sofosbuvir/velpatasvir as a pangenotypic treatment for 12 weeks was highly effective in patients from Russia and Sweden infected with HCV genotypes 1, 2, or 3. Sofosbuvir/velpatasvir was safe and well-tolerated. Clinical trial number: ClinicalTrials.gov NCT02722837.

Detection of anti-protease inhibitors resistance mutations in HCV strains infecting treatment-naïve chronic patients from Romania. REV ROMANA MED LAB 2018. Abstract
Abstract
Background: Severe complications of chronic hepatitis C – i.e. cirrhosis and hepatocellular carcinoma – are important causes of morbidity and mortality worldwide. Despite the overwhelming rates of sustained virologic response achieved after therapy with different combinations of direct-acting antiviral drugs (DAAs), treatment failure is still recorded, and is due to the mutations harboured by hepatitis C virus (HCV) resistance associated variants (RAVs) selected during therapy. Baseline RAVs testing was found significant for guiding treatment in the cases of treatment failure and, sometimes, in naïve patients.
Methods: Romanian chronic hepatitis C patients unexposed to DAAs and infected with subtype 1b HCV were studied. Serum samples were used for Sanger population sequencing of a fragment containing NS3 viral protease, known to harbour resistance mutation against protease inhibitors (PIs).
Results: Catalytic triad and zinc-binding site in the studied sequences were conserved. Low-intermediate resistance mutations to first generation PIs were detected either alone or in conjunction with resistance substitutions associated with second generation PIs. Cross-resistance and reduced susceptibility to certain DAAs were observed.
Discussion: This study focused on HCV patients infected with subtype 1b strains, the most prevalent in Romania. The rate of RAVs found in this work is consistent with the results reported by similar studies from other countries. Noticeably, numerous polymorphisms of unknown significance to DAAs resistance, but reflecting the high genetic variability of HCV, were found in the studied sequences. Testing for RAVs can be a useful method for guiding treatment in a cost-efficient manner in developing countries where access to DAAs is limited.

Differences by sex in associations between injection drug risks and drug crime conviction among people who inject drugs in Almaty, Kazakhstan. Abstract
BACKGROUND The criminalization of drug use leads to high rates of drug crime convictions for engaging in injection drug use behaviors, introducing barriers to HIV prevention and drug treatment for PWID. Females (FWID) face unique vulnerabilities to HIV compared to males (MWID) in Kazakhstan. This study examined sex differences in associations between HIV/HCV infection, HIV knowledge, injection drug risk behaviors, and conviction for a drug crime in a sample of people who inject drugs (PWID) in Almaty, Kazakhstan. METHODS Analyses were performed on baseline data from 510 PWID and stratified by males (MWID) (329) and females (FWID) (181) from Kazakhstan in a couples-focused HIV prevention intervention. Logistic regression analyses using mixed effects (AOR) examined associations between HIV/HCV infection, HIV knowledge, injection drug risk behaviors, drug use severity, drug treatment history and conviction for a drug crime. RESULTS About three quarters of PWID reported drug crime conviction (73.92%, n = 377). HCV infection was associated with increased odds of drug crime conviction for FWID (AOR = 4.35, CI95 = 1.83-10.31, p < .01) and MWID (AOR = 3.62, CI95 = 1.09-12.07, p < .01). HIV transmission knowledge was associated with increased odds of conviction for MWID (AOR = 1.19, CI95 = 1.00-1.41, p < .05). Injection drug risk knowledge was associated with lower odds of conviction (AOR = .75, CI95 = .59-.94, p < .05) for FWID. Receptive syringe sharing (AOR = 3.48, CI95 = 1.65-7.31, p < .01), splitting drug solutions (AOR = 4.12, CI95 = 1.86-7.31, p < .05), and injecting with more than two partners (AOR = 1.89, CI95 = 1.06-3.34, p < .05) was associated with increased odds of conviction for FWID. Receptive syringe or equipment sharing with intimate partners was associated with conviction for both MWID (AOR = 1.90, CI95 = 1.03-3.92, p < .05) and FWID (AOR = 1.95, CI95 = 1.02-3.70, p < .05). For FWID, injection drug use in public spaces was associated with conviction (AORME = 3.25, CI95 = 1.31-7.39, p < .01). Drug use severity was associated with increased odds of conviction for FWID (AOR = 1.29, CI95 = 1.09-1.53, p < .001) and MWID (AOR = 1.24, CI95 = 1.09-1.41, p < .001). Ever receiving drug treatment was associated with conviction for MWID (AOR = 2.31, CI95 = 1.32-4.12, p < .01). CONCLUSION High-risk behaviors, HCV infection and more severe substance use disorders are associated with drug crime conviction for PWID, particularly FWID. Structural interventions are necessary to increase the engagement of PWID with drug crime convictions in HIV prevention and substance abuse treatment.
